Subject: Sidewinder G2

Daniel Sichel wrote:
> "Host the DNS and sendmail servers directly on your firewall. The 
> operating system should be better protected against a wide-range of
> exploits."


Implementing two of the most common targets of exploit sort of 
eliminates the usefulness of that "better" protection.  Return their 
product and get your money back.
